Firefighters unable to save vehicle in town centre blaze which spread to nearby department store
A car was destroyed in a fire in Axminster town centre last night (Tuesday).
Local firefighters arrived at around 7.20pm to find the vehicle well alight, near the traffic lights, in Trinity Square.
The crew set to work to extinguish the fire using two breathing apparatus, two hose reel jets and two dry powder extinguishers.
The fire spread to the Trinity House department store’s windows, causing damage.
The cause of the blaze was accidental.
